Whitney added to Challenge series

By David Grening
Daily Racing Form

The Grade 1, $750,000 Whitney Handicap at Saratoga has been added to the 2009 Breeders' Cup Challenge Win and You're In program, meaning the winner of the race receives an automatic berth into the $5 million Breeders' Cup Classic at Santa Anita on Nov. 7.

The Whitney will be run at Saratoga on Aug. 8 and is expected to feature defending winner Commentator, who did not run in the Classic last year. As of Friday, those being considered for the Whitney included Asiatic Boy, Dry Martini, Finallymadeit, Macho Again, Arson Squad, and possibly Tizway.

Neither the Whitney nor any race at Saratoga was included among the original lineup of Breeders' Cup Challenge races announced June 22. According to P.J. Campo, the New York Racing Association's director of racing, Breeders' Cup officials contacted him several weeks ago seeking to add a race for the classic division. The only other races that grant automatic berths to the Classic are the Washington Park Handicap, Goodwood, and Pacific Classic.

Campo said he ran it by senior management of NYRA, which thought it was a "great idea. There weren't any conflicts as far as sponsorship is concerned," Campo said.

A spokesman for the Breeders' Cup, Jim Gluckson, said that after the cancellation of this year's Massachusetts Handicap by Suffolk Downs, "there was no race in the Northeast included in the Classic division.

"We wanted to get a race qualifier from the Northeast section of the country and we worked together with the New York Racing Association because we very much wanted to have the Whitney in the series."
